Dynamic routing is an adaptive routing algorithm, and it is a process where a router can forward data through a different route. The term is most associated with data networking to describe the capability of a network to 'route around' damage, such as loss of a node or a connection between …

WebFlow routing is a network routing technology that takes variations in the flow of data into account to increase routing efficiency. The increased efficiency helps avoid excessive latency and jitter for streaming data, such as VoIP (voice over IP) or video.
